Minutes — Management Meeting, Velmora Goods Ltd.

Attendees reviewed the planned retirement of the Orlin Press product line. Depreciation schedules were confirmed with the finance team, and remaining inventory at the Danbrook warehouse will be written down over two quarters. Marla Hext will prepare revised margin forecasts excluding Orlin revenue by month-end. All figures remain provisional pending audit sign-off. The committee then recorded the following confidential note on forward business plans.

internal memo for tagef-hadup: Gross margin on Ulaath came in at 15 percent against a plan of 5 percent. Only 7 of the 120 pilot accounts renewed Ulaath, so a churn review is set for October 15.

## Telemetry compression — quick notes for review

Heads up: Glintworks' telemetry agent (codename Pebbletrace) now zstd-compresses payloads before they hit the Marlow ingest gateway. Compression happens *after* field redaction, so nothing sensitive sits in the dictionary. Window size is capped at 256 KB to keep decompression-bomb risk low on the collector side. If you want to verify the exact build we shipped to staging, the trace token for this rollout is right below.

session token of kahag-bawip = htk6_729d08

Ticket: Retention sweeper ready for sign-off

The Mosshollow data-retention sweeper now handles soft-deleted records and respects the 90-day legal hold flag. Dry-run output looks clean across staging. Need a sign-off before we enable it in prod next week — bringing it to the eng sync. Sign-off owner is named below.

signatory, yahog-badug: Quenix Ulaael

The Skevren-built survey drone scheduled for return to Halloway Aeroworks was not collected yesterday; the courier reportedly arrived after the depot closed at 17:30. The unit remains in the secure cage at the Birchlow depot, powered down, batteries removed and packed separately per the servicing checklist. A replacement pick-up is booked for tomorrow between 09:00 and 11:00. Coordinator, please confirm the driver's window tonight. On arrival, the cage supervisor will give the driver this single confidential hand-over instruction:

drop instructions, hahip-badug: the quenox ralath courier leaves the kaseth fraiel rusiel tameth belys istdor ralion giliel ledger at gate 7830 under passcode 165413